Molecular diversity of HIV-1 among people who inject drugs in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ia: Massive expansion of circulating recombinant form (CRF) 33_01B and emergence of multiple unique recombinant clusters
Since the discovery of HIV-1 circulating recombinant form (CRF) 33_01B in Malaysia in the early 2000 s, continuous genetic diversification and active recombination involving CRF33_01B and other circulating genotypes in the region including CRF01_AE and subtype B9 of Thai origin, have led to the emer...
